给终端iterm2添加自动提示与代码高亮
date
Jul 27, 2022
slug
iterm2-add-plugin
status
Published
tags
Terminal
summary
iterm2 autocomplete plugins and syntax highlight
type
Post
前言:
之前在配置Windows电脑的终端的时候就知道可以在zsh中添加各种插件,其中就有git 命令或者其他命令不全的插件,当时觉得麻烦就没有配置了,最近看到同事也在使用,还挺好用的,尤其是对于我这种不喜欢GUI操作,能命令行就命令行操作的,对于效率的提升应该还是有的,说干就干。
正文:
前期准备
关于iterm2 和 zsh 的安装就不多说了,网上的教程有很多,直接进行安装配置即可。
配置
需要了解的是zsh 的配置文件是:
~/.zshrc
插件的路径是:
~/.oh-my-zsh/plugins
安装命令补全插件
- 终端执行
git clone https://github.com/zsh-users/zsh-autosuggestions ${ZSH_CUSTOM:-~/.oh- my-zsh/custom}/plugins/zsh-autosuggestions- 添加配置
vi ~/.zshrc 进入配置文件,找到 plugins = (git)进入编辑模式,在plugins里面添加刚刚新增的插件
plugins = (git zsh-autosuggestions)保存并退出,重启终端或者打开一个新的终端,可以看到对应的效果。

安装语法高亮插件
- 使用brew 安装:
brew install zsh-syntax-highlighting
- 根据安装成功之后提示的信息配置
.zshrc,一般是在.zshrc文件底部添加一句:source /usr/local/share/zsh-syntax-highlighting/zsh-syntax-highlighting.zsh

- 重新加载一下
.zshrc:source ~/.zshrc,重启终端或者打开一个新的终端,可以看到对应的效果。
